Two trains derailed and fall into Machak River in MP

0

An unimaginable human error leads to a huge disaster in Madhya Pradesh. Two trains derailed while crossing a railway bridge on Machak River between Khirkiya and Harda Railway stations in the state and 15 compartments belong to both trains along with engines fall down into the river on yesterday night around 11.45 PM. The sand and metal filled under the railway track was washed out as water was flowing above the track is said to be reason for this accident. But, allowing the trains on to the bridge without thoroughly inspecting the track could be the main reason for this accident.

First Kamayani Express that starts from Mumbai and going to Banaras enters the railway bridge and derailed. Ten compartments and engine of the train fall down into the river. But, the local railway staff have failed to notice it and allowed Janata Express heading to Mumbai from Jabalpur on to the same bridge within minutes. It was also derailed at the same spot. Five compartments along with engine of the train fall down into the river.

Although, the death toll can’t be estimated now, it would be very high because both trains are running to their full capacity. Especially, the general compartments always over loaded in any trains. Railway relief teams, district police, district Collector and local people rushed to the accident spot soon after knowing about the accident and engaged in rescue operations. So far, twelve passengers are reportedly died and 15 seriously injured in this mishap. Local people and rescue teams have rescued around 300 people so far and shifted them to local hospitals.
